One killed, another injured in Jamrud attack
By Our Correspondent
June 30, 2024
JAMRUD: Unidentified assailants shot dead one person and injured another in Jamrud subdivision of Khyber district on Saturday.
According to Rescue 1122 Khyber, they received information about two injured individuals lying in the Shah Kas area. The rescue team reached the scene, provided medical aid, and shifted the victims to Jamrud Civil Hospital.
Doctors at the hospital confirmed the death of Bait Ullah, while the other victim, Saif Ullah, a resident of Peshawar, was in critical condition till the filing of this report.
Jamrud police have registered a case against the unknown perpetrators and started further investigations.
